MGM Marbella Sign Heavyweight David Price

MGM Marbella sign heavyweight David Price as latest addition to their growing roster.

They have released the following statement:

“MGM are delighted to confirm David Price as the latest addition to our growing stable of boxers.The Heavyweight Division is currently in the midst of an exciting new era and MGM firmly believe that David Price will feature prominently on the world scene within the next twelve months.

Price, former Commonwealth Gold and Olympic Bronze medallist, has experienced mixed fortunes in the professional ranks. A former British and Commonwealth champion before suffering shock defeats to Tony Thompson and Erkan Teper, both men subsequently failing drug tests, the latter being declared a no-contest.

Price has recently been linked to a fight with IBF champion Anthony Joshua following a story that emerged where he revealed he had knocked out the Londoner in sparring back in 2011.
